Other Information: Travel Requirements: 0-5% Responsibilities: This role is accountable for financial reporting and planning for the total Branchburg site scorecard. This includes preparing management reporting for the Site Leadership Team, Manufacturing Finance, and the local Site Finance leader and leading the FP&A team through forecasts, business plan, and strategic plan. He or she must be able to effectively communicate the drivers behind the reporting variances and prepare presentations and reports that clearly explain the financial performance/financial plan to all key stakeholders involved. He or she will be working closely with others on the team to be able to consolidate all finance/accounting related items at Branchburg. Responsible for the financial support for all departments at the manufacturing site: (30+ cost centers). This includes partnering with the Manufacturing, Quality, Engineering, Facilities, and Global Services organizations to lead and develop forecasts and business plan for these departments and analyze the actual results to understand the variances. With this, he or she should be able to provide updated forecasts based on trends and analysis. It is critical that he or she can effectively communicate variances, analysis, and updated forecasts to the Finance & Accounting organization and department leaders. Owner of Local Capital financial processes: Annually, Branchburg has new local projects that are spread across approximately 50-100 projects. He or she will be the primary owner of all capital investment requests and ensure all of the proper documentation has been included (Business Case, Estimate Summary, Corporate Investment Decision Model) and that the proper signatures and ATS are obtained. He or she will also work with the Local Engineering Team and the Corporate Capital Team to provide quarterly forecasts and monthly reporting around the actual spend vs. business plan, which includes providing insight around the drivers behind the variances. Additionally, this role is responsible for making sure capital projects are closed out in a timely manner to ensure our site recognizes appropriate timing for the depreciation of the assets that will placed in service. Additionally, he or she will be responsible for any Capital Audits that take place from either internal or external sources. Accountable for all of Branchburg’s fixed assets on site: In coordination with Local Capital, this role is responsible for maintaining an accurate record of the site’s fixed assets, continuously adding new assets (through the Cap Form) and removing assets throughout the year (through the NVC Form). In order to do this, he or she will need to be in constant communication with the engineering, facilities, and manufacturing departments to ensure appropriate action takes place for assets that are new, being removed, being moved to a different building/location, etc. Additionally, he or she will be responsible for the Annual Fixed Asset Inventory that involves the evaluation of hundreds of local assets. Beyond the financial reporting and planning, he or she will be the central point of contact for the financial reporting systems. Because this role handles the consolidations of the reporting and planning of the entire scorecard, he or she will maintain hierarchies for local cost centers & cost elements and coordinate the inputting of data for business plan & verify the accuracy and completeness of the data entry. Due to this role being responsible for all financial consolidation activity, he or she will need to partner with the Assoc. VP of HR to diligently plan, report, and analyze the Compensation & Benefits expense at Branchburg. This involves planning Branchburg’s C&B during the Business Plan/Strategic Plan seasons, while providing forecasts and reasons for variances throughout each year. This role is responsible for any ad-hoc requested analysis driven by the Assoc. VP of FP&A and/or site department managers and internal/external auditors. Additionally, this role is responsible for any month-end closing financial or accounting items not explicitly mentioned above for the departments he or she controls financially.
